Transaction 5b2d95ab7812403fa0fb3563d449a77766f6d56e5e33c7958162ddbe6670353a
1 Input
1 Output
-
5b2d95ab7812403fa0fb3563d449a77766f6d56e5e33c7958162ddbe6670353a:0
- value
- 423879
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5cc15020c9fccd542a1da17fd3e052bacdefb9b
- address
- bc1q5hxp2qsvnlxd2s4pmgtl60s99wkda7umzmhwze